Armbian for Orange Pi 4.
Contents
Installation using a Prebuilt Image
Armbian provides several pre-built SD Card images ready to be flashed and used. See www.armbian.com/orange-pi-4
Installation using a Custom Image
Source: docs.armbian.com/Developer-Guide_Build-Preparation/
Using Vagrant
Source: docs.armbian.com/Developer-Guide_Using-Vagrant/
Prerequisites
- Install git, vagrant, virtualbox
- Install virtualbox plugins:
vagrant plugin install vagrant-disksize - Clone the armbian build repository:
git clone --depth 1 https://github.com/armbian/build - Fetch the guest VM image:
vagrant box add ubuntu/bionic64
Building
- Go to VM template directory:
cd build/config/templates - Start the VM:
vagrant up - Log into the VM:
vagrant ssh- cd armbian
- sudo ./compile.sh (see details below)
- Copying the resulting image from guest to host:
vagrant plugin install vagrant-scp - Stop the VM at the end (or after every finished build):
vagrant halt
Cleanup
- To cleanup after you are done:
vagrant destroy
Building an Image
Source: docs.armbian.com/Developer-Guide_Build-Preparation/
Minimal Debian Bullseye server
./compile.sh BOARD=orangepi4 BRANCH=current RELEASE=bullseye BUILD_MINIMAL=yes BUILD_DESKTOP=no KERNEL_ONLY=no KERNEL_CONFIGURE=yes
Troubleshooting
cannot initialize curses
When using e.g. Termite terminal emulator without terminfo installed on the guest VM, you get this error:
$ sudo ./configure ... cannot initialize curses [ error ] ERROR in function source [ main.sh:141 ] [ error ] No option selected [ o.k. ] Process terminated
One solution is to set a known working TERM:
$ TERM=xterm $ sudo ./configure
